How far is Castle Hill from the Sydney central business district?

Castle Hill is located about 34 km north‑west of Sydney's CBD, making it a reasonable commute by car or public transport

What public transport options are available near 6 Saintly Court?

The area is served by several CDC NSW bus routes, including the 600 and 603, and the Hills Showground Metro station is roughly 1.8 km away, providing rapid connections to the city

Which parks or reserves are close to the property?

Elizabeth Chaffey Reserve is only about 0.5 km away, with Fred Caterson Reserve and Kellyville Rotary Park each within roughly 1 km, offering walking trails and open green space

Where can I find shopping and retail facilities near the home?

Castle Hill’s commercial hub centres on Old Northern Road, featuring the Castle Mall shopping centre and the larger Castle Towers complex with department stores, cinemas and a variety of retailers

Does the surrounding area have any notable historical background?

Yes, Castle Hill has a rich history, from its original Aboriginal custodians, the Bidjigal people, to early European settlement, including the 1804 Castle Hill convict rebellion and later development as a market‑garden region
